Durham police identify man killed after crashing motorcycle into Jeep, van on NC 98

A Durham motorcyclist was killed after crashing into a Jeep and then hitting an oncoming van on Friday, July 19, 2024.

Durham police have identified a man killed Friday afternoon while riding his motorcycle on N.C. 98 near Chandler Road.

Jeffrey Lee Eaddy, 45, of Durham, was riding his 2002 Yamaha motorcycle east on N.C. 98 just before 4 p.m. when he hit the back of a 2008 Jeep waiting to turn left onto Chandler Road, police said in a news release.

The motorcycle then crossed the yellow line into oncoming traffic and ran into a 2018 Nissan work van.

Eaddy was pronounced dead at the scene, police said. No other injuries were reported, but the crash shut down N.C. 98 from Chandler Road to Lynn Road for several hours Friday.

Police do not expect to file charges in the wreck, a spokesperson said.

Anyone with information about the crash can call Investigator G. Munter at 919-560-4935, ext. 29448.
